Distinction Between Inline, Inside And External Css

Ganzheitliches Gesundheitszentrum > Software development > Distinction Between Inline, Inside And External Css

CSS lets authors transfer a lot of that info to another file, the type sheet, resulting in considerably simpler HTML. And moreover, as increasingly more units are capable of access responsive net pages, completely different screen sizes and layouts begin to appear. Customizing a website for every gadget measurement is expensive and more and more difficult.

Css Filters: A Guide To Internet Designer’s Newest Good Friend

  • User brokers also needs to permit users to disable the author’s type sheetsentirely, by which case the consumer agent should not apply any persistent oralternate fashion sheets.
  • Media management is especially attention-grabbing when applied to external stylesheets since user brokers can save time by retrieving from the network onlythose type sheets that apply to the current gadget.
  • For optimal flexibility, authorsshould define kinds in external type sheets.
  • Use an inline type when you need to outline a set of properties for a single item or block of things in an internet page and don’t wish to reuse that style.

Cascading style sheet languages similar to CSS enable styleinformation from several sources to be blended collectively. To outline a cascade, authors specify asequence of LINK and/or STYLE parts. The fashion informationis cascaded within the order the weather seem within the HEAD.

High 10 Advanced Css Responsive Design Ideas You Should Know

Types of CSS

One of the targets of CSS is to allow users greater management over presentation. Someone who finds pink italic headings difficult to learn could apply a unique type sheet. Browser extensions like Stylish and Stylus have been created to facilitate the administration of such person fashion sheets. Additionally, cascading might help create themed designs, which help designers fine-tune aspects of a design without compromising the overall structure. Authors might group several alternate type sheets (including the writer’spreferred fashion sheets) beneath a single type name. When a userselects a named type, the consumer agent should apply all style sheets with thatname.

Types of CSS

The Benefits Of Css And Why Use It

There won’t ever be a CSS3 or a CSS4; quite, every little thing is now simply “CSS” with individual CSS modules having version numbers. The inline CSS helps to style and customize HTML parts individually. This is used when we now have components that we want to stand out from the rest of the weather on the net page. In different words, it selects all components of the given sort inside a document. External fashion sheets may be referenced with a full URL or with a path relative to the present web page.

The browser will now read the style definitions, and format the document in accordance with it. All the types will “cascade” into a brand new “virtual” fashion , the place number one has the highest precedence, adopted by quantity 2 and number 3. CSS paperwork could be created in any textual content editor, like Text Editor in Mac or Notepad in Windows, as well as many other free or paid options you could download. Together with HTML and Javascript, CSS makes up the foundation of how the internet works and play a signficant function within the world of web site improvement.

The CSS Working Group is a part of the W3C and is liable for repeatedly drafting and refining CSS specs, ensuring that CSS evolves to meet the needs of builders and designers. CSS was developed by the World Wide Web Consortium (W3C), with vital contributions from Håkon Wium Lie and Bert Bos. Håkon Wium Lie first proposed the concept of CSS in 1994 to address the challenges of doc presentation on the internet, which was beforehand controlled solely by HTML. Each of these CSS types presents unique advantages and drawbacks.

With the fundamentals of the CSS language lined, the subsequent CSS matter so that you can concentrate on is styling textual content — one of the frequent belongings you’ll do with CSS. Here we look at text styling fundamentals, including setting font, boldness, italics, line and letter spacing, drop shadows, and different text features. We spherical off the module by looking at making use of customized fonts to your web page, and styling lists and hyperlinks. This module carries on where CSS first steps left off — now you’ve gained familiarity with the language and its syntax, and got some primary expertise with using it, it is time to dive a bit deeper.

With external CSS, you’ll link your internet pages to an exterior .css file, which may be created by any textual content editor in your device (e.g., Notepad++). This fashion sheet language additionally permits you to add effects or animations to your website. You can use it to display some CSS animations like click on button results, spinners or loaders, and animated backgrounds.

Types of CSS

This module seems on the cascade and inheritance, all the selector varieties we now have out there, items, sizing, styling backgrounds and borders, debugging, and lots more. The primary aim of CSS was to separate the content of a document (HTML) from its presentation aspects (fonts, colours, layout). This separation made web growth extra accessible and allowed net pages to adapt more simply to completely different gadgets. In this tutorial, we’ll go in-depth comparing the three forms of CSS styles – inline CSS, exterior CSS, and inner CSS. We’ll additionally uncover the advantages and drawbacks of using every methodology. An external fashion sheet is used to define the fashion for many HTML pages.

css web development

Inline CSS styles are included throughout the HTML document and are specific to particular person HTML elements, permitting for targeted styling. Internal CSS kinds are included inside the head part of an HTML document and apply to the entire document, permitting for constant styling throughout multiple elements. External CSS styles are saved in a separate file and may be linked to a number of HTML documents, allowing for global styling across a complete web site.

The style attribute within the paragraph tag allows us to use these specific styles to the factor. Inline CSS supplies a fast and straightforward way to apply particular kinds to particular person HTML parts. It provides the benefit of overriding any external or inner kinds, making it useful for making fast changes to specific elements without affecting the overall styling of the web page.

Preferred type sheets specified with META or HTTP headers have precedence over these specified with theLINK component. CSS pertains solely to the design of the webpage, whereas the content of the web page is outlined using a markup language similar to HTML. This separation of favor and content material has many advantages, among them are improved accessibility, and more control over web design. CSS information sorts define typical values (including keywords and units) accepted by CSS properties and features. This is used for single-page websites or once we can not create external stylesheets for our project.

Inline CSS includes making use of kinds on to particular person HTML elements using the type attribute. This methodology allows for particular styling of parts within the HTML doc, overriding any external or inner kinds. For extra information on exterior type sheets, please seek the guidance of the section onlinks and exterior stylesheets. In the instance above, we have applied inline CSS on to the paragraph component. We have set the color to blue and the font size to sixteen pixels.

Transform Your Business With AI Software Development Solutions https://www.globalcloudteam.com/